WebSep 8, 2016 · “The excavator is far more versatile than a trencher,” says Deere’s Hendry. “An excavator can open the trench efficiency, place the trench box or shoring, crane the pipe, and backfill and compact the trench. Choose from three models available. ... 2" pitch, 50,000 lbs., antiback flex chain for maximum … WebWheeled trenchers In case of wheeled trencher, toothed metal wheel is used as trenching tool. This equipment is available in both tracked and wheeled form of vehicles. When compared to chain trencher the wheeled trencher can cut harder soil strata. It is also used to cut pavement surface while road repair works. Economically also wheeled ...
